Embroidery Designer Notes
Before producing Funny Skeletons on Halloween as a craft fair product, it’s important to test the design on scrap fabric. This allows you to check the thread contrast and confirm that the stitch density is appropriate for the fabric texture. Reviewing the hoop size and ensuring that the right stabilizer is used will help prevent puckering or distortion.
Create at least one real mockup to see how the design looks on actual products. Compare fabric colors to ensure the design remains visible and vibrant. If planning to sell finished products commercially, always confirm commercial licensing for the digital embroidery file.
